        Micro-service architecture: Network functions are decoupled to multiple services, thereby adopting again Enterprise application architecture : Microservice based architecture.
        We (the ICN team) believe that the ICN project in LFE/Akraino is a comprehensive solution to deploy 5G network functions in core network and deployment of UPF & business applications in edge clouds.
        It not only provides integrated K8s platform with right eco-system ingredients, but also provides multi cluster (edge and cloud) orchestration to deploy distributed application such as 5G across multiple edges and clouds.
        First, we describe this scenario and then describe how ICN can help in hosting and deploying 5G functions.
        5G core network functions in two sites.
        Any traffic that does not belong to local applications to go to Internet via UPF in 5G core network.
        Multi Cluster (edge & cloud) orchestrator to deploy 5G core network functions across multiple core clouds as well to deploy UPF in multiple Edge clouds.
        WAN secure overlay to connect multiple edge clouds, core networks and central clouds for reachabilty of services.
        (1) ICN Platform: Many believe that 5G would be cloud native and K8s is the best way to orchestrate 5G network functions.
        ICN bundles ISTIO service mesh thereby helping securing communications among the network functions.
        (3)Provider Networks: 5G UPF is expected to communicate with gNB, which can be outside of the K8s cluster of UPF.
        OVN4K8sNFV feature of ICN can help in creating (enabling) provider networks in K8s clusters as well as exposing these networks via virtual Ethernet interfaces in the UPF.
        (4)Service Function Chaining: 5G UPF can be configured to steer the traffic to local applications as shown in the picture.
        OVN4K8sNFV feature of ICN takes care of creation of virtual networks, creations of service chaining and placing any security functions on the chain
